1998 Porsche 911 vs. 1995 Renault Laguna

To start off, 1998 Porsche 911 is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1995 Renault Laguna.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1995 Renault Laguna would be higher. At 3,600 cc (6 cylinders), 1998 Porsche 911 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Porsche 911 (444 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 347 more horse power than 1995 Renault Laguna. (97 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Porsche 911 should accelerate faster than 1995 Renault Laguna.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1995 Renault Laguna weights approximately 90 kg more than 1998 Porsche 911.

Let's talk about torque, 1998 Porsche 911 (665 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 465 more torque (in Nm) than 1995 Renault Laguna. (200 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 1998 Porsche 911 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1995 Renault Laguna.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Porsche 911 1995 Renault Laguna
Make Porsche Renault
Model 911 Laguna
Year Released 1998 1995
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 3600 cc 1868 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type boxer in-line
Horse Power 444 HP 97 HP
Engine RPM 5750 RPM 4000 RPM
Torque 665 Nm 200 Nm
Torque RPM 5000 RPM 2000 RPM
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1295 kg 1385 kg
Vehicle Length 4250 mm 4510 mm
Vehicle Width 1860 mm 1760 mm
Vehicle Height 1270 mm 1450 mm
Wheelbase Size 2280 mm 2680 mm
